What does a typical day look like for someone in an entry level typing position?

A typical day as an Entry Level Typist involves preparing and formatting various documents, transcribing information from written or audio sources, and reviewing completed work for accuracy. You may also be responsible for organizing electronic files, responding to basic emails, and supporting data entry tasks as needed by your team. Many positions offer structured schedules in office environments, although some remote opportunities exist. Collaborating with supervisors and colleagues is common, especially when handling confidential or time-sensitive information. Over time, gaining experience and efficiency in this role can open doors to more advanced administrative or specialized data management positions.

What is an entry level typing?

An Entry Level Typing job involves basic typing tasks such as data entry, transcription, or document formatting. These roles typically require fast and accurate typing skills but minimal prior experience. Common employers include administrative offices, customer service centers, and freelancing platforms. Proficiency in typing software and attention to detail are often essential. This job can serve as a great starting point for individuals looking to gain experience in administrative or clerical work.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the entry level typing position, and why are they important?

To thrive in an Entry Level Typing role, you need fast and accurate typing abilities, basic computer literacy,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with word processing software such as Microsoft Word or Google Docs is commonly required, though formal certifications are typically optional. Attention to detail, time management, and the ability to follow instructions are key soft skills that set candidates apart. These competencies are essential for maintaining data accuracy, meeting deadlines, and supporting efficient office operations.
